[Matlab] 如何使用MATLAB进行海洋水文数据的可视化分析?

[复制链接]
在海洋行业中,水文数据的可视化分析是一项非常重要的工作。通过对海洋水文数据进行可视化分析,我们可以更好地理解和研究海洋环境中的变化和趋势。MATLAB作为一种功能强大的数据可视化工具,能够帮助海洋专家和科研人员更加高效地进行海洋水文数据的可视化分析。
! c- h& N0 \0 {& ~6 A+ @4 O
7 X6 q( e6 ]7 r首先,我们需要了解如何读取和处理海洋水文数据。在MATLAB中,我们可以使用各种函数和工具箱来实现这个目标。例如,可以使用"xlsread"函数来读取Excel文件中的数据,或者使用"importdata"函数来读取文本文件中的数据。读取数据后,我们需要对数据进行预处理,包括数据清洗、筛选和缺失值处理等。这些步骤对于后续的可视化分析非常关键,因为只有高质量的数据才能保证分析结果的准确性。9 g& x: _  F& {! @5 J/ ~
7 ?5 F( j/ z' q; J6 {+ I! j
接下来,我们将关注海洋水文数据的可视化表示。MATLAB提供了丰富的绘图函数和工具,可以帮助我们创建各种类型的图表和图形。比如,我们可以使用"plot"函数创建简单的折线图,展示海洋温度随时间的变化趋势;或者使用"scatter"函数创建散点图,研究海洋盐度与温度之间的关系。此外,MATLAB还支持绘制等值线图、面积图、柱状图等多种图形,以满足不同场景下的可视化需求。
( S6 z6 T; r/ l% {4 P
- K" G0 C$ ]1 b' n在进行海洋水文数据的可视化分析时,我们还可以利用MATLAB的交互式功能,与图形进行交互并进行实时修改和调整。通过使用鼠标或键盘等输入设备,我们可以选择特定的数据点或区域,并触发相应的操作和计算。这种交互式的方式能够帮助我们更好地探索数据,发现其中的规律和趋势。
* f. J- z+ ~5 B/ _$ |& ]/ n0 V, g, B% t3 }/ ~5 x
除了单一的数据可视化图表,我们还可以通过组合不同的图表来实现更复杂的分析。MATLAB提供了多种灵活的排版和布局方式,可以将多个图表组合在一起,形成一个整体的可视化界面。通过这种方式,我们可以同时展示多个指标的变化趋势,比较不同地点的数据差异,或者比较不同时间段的数据分布等。这样的可视化分析结果,能够为海洋专家提供更全面和深入的信息。$ y8 X5 z  F( u2 |
) j# _1 l( ]% n, M2 m; q6 m+ B3 }$ E
最后,我们还可以通过MATLAB的导出功能,将可视化分析结果保存为图片、视频或其他常见格式,以便进一步的分享和使用。这样,我们可以将分析结果方便地用于报告、论文或其他科研成果中,并与他人进行交流和讨论。+ T  z7 X6 Y0 o8 \3 {% h
7 ?* i) U. F/ A2 O2 d# }8 e  I
综上所述,使用MATLAB进行海洋水文数据的可视化分析是一项重要而有意义的工作。通过合理选择和运用MATLAB提供的函数和工具,我们可以更好地理解和探索海洋环境中的变化和趋势。这对于海洋行业的科研和决策都具有重要的指导意义,也有助于推动海洋事业的发展和可持续利用。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
dbnupqqupu
活跃在2021-8-1
快速回复 返回顶部 返回列表